0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

模拟IP验证及模拟环境知识简介

PCB线路板打样 来源:LONG 2019-08-09 09:00 次阅读

通过定义最佳设计余量,遵循严格的验证程序,并遵守常识指南,可以避免模拟电路中的大多数错误。寻找正确的权衡是一个随着技术和市场优先事项而变化的移动目标。然而,先进节点的掩模成本增加使得彻底验证比以往更加必要。在这篇简短的论文中,我们描述了飞思卡尔半导体汽车微控制器部门为完全验证模拟IP而采取的步骤。

KISS原则

保持小而简单。验证计划(如设计)在简单的情况下有更好的工作机会。

包括足以完全验证IP的所有必要模拟,而不会陷入过于复杂或过于简单的情况。

一个好的验证可交付成果是一个文档(验证计划),它包含完全模拟IP所需的每个电路测试平台的链接,以及解释模拟正在完成或试图验证的每个链接的描述。

仔细选择您的验证签名规范

每个数据表(DS)中的行/规范应至少在模拟测试平台中解决。

在可能无法使用DS的早期设计阶段,可以使用具有暂定规格的初步建筑文档。

每个电气规范都将通过CPK达到生产限制通过PASS/FAIL检查的值(对于6 sigma设计规范,CPK≥1.67)。

不要将PASS/FAIL应用于“很高兴”的规格。它将避免过度设计。

如果无法直接计算规格的CPK (例如,ADC ENOB),CPK应来自所有贡献参数

DS中的电气规范必须在验证文档中作为模拟/表征/测试进行适当标记,并与DS匹配。

尽可能模拟完整的“真实”电路

使用与仅使用技术库中的组件发送到布局(模型或副本)相同的电路。理想组件必须保留在IP块之外。

每次我们创建电路副本或使用模型存在复制可能演变不同并导致错误的风险:

例如,如果调节器的驱动器位于打击垫中,请使用打击垫本身进行模拟,以便每次打击垫更改,模拟将考虑这些变化。

当模型o使用抽象,确保它们有良好的文档记录并理解它们的局限性。

确保正确理解IP和IP/模型之间的接口,并与其他块所有者保持良好的通信,以便更改

模拟中可能不会采用接口块的更改并导致错误。

永远不要在模拟中设置初始条件,除非通过瞬态分析证明这些条件足够确定最慢时间常数的时间,或通过OP分析。

模拟每种操作模式

包括每种操作模式:正常工作模式,低功耗模式,ADC曝光模式,测试模式,自测模式等。

墨菲定律在这里工作:如果你不验证它,它将无法工作。

仅对压力测试和其他基于可靠性的模拟运行典型的功能模拟是可以接受的。

模拟每个上电状态并检查上电电流

包括每个电源序列和快/慢速斜率DS。

检查您的电源是否能够提供足够的启动电流来为所有电容器充电。

检查峰值电流是否会导致电路出现电迁移。

应始终由全球专家团队和您的经理记录,审核并签署这些指南的例外情况。

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 模拟电路
    +关注

    关注

    125

    文章

    1557

    浏览量

    102741
  • PCB打样
    +关注

    关注

    17

    文章

    2968

    浏览量

    21709
  • 华强PCB
    +关注

    关注

    8

    文章

    1831

    浏览量

    27760
  • 华强pcb线路板打样

    关注

    5

    文章

    14629

    浏览量

    43045
收藏 人收藏

    评论

    相关推荐

    模拟数字混合电路验证问题

    本帖最后由 gk320830 于 2015-3-9 19:19 编辑 大家好,我和我的中国同事目前在澳大利亚工作。我们的主要工作范围是芯片级模拟数字混合电路验证(CHIP LEVEL
    发表于 03-23 19:36

    模拟IC设计工程师(IP)-杭州

    模拟IC设计工程师(IP)-杭州岗位职责:1.参与模拟IP规格定义。2.负责模拟IP电路设计,仿
    发表于 01-22 15:45

    【招聘】射频/模拟、ASIC设计/验证、系统、模拟设计等

    【招聘】射频/模拟、ASIC设计/验证、系统、模拟设计等 射频集成电路工程师(TRX 方向)-BJ 射频/模拟集成电路工程师(RF/Analog IC Engineer)-BJ
    发表于 03-03 14:54

    混合信号SoC助力模拟IP发展

    模拟技术和知识产权(IP)业务复杂性的人,都会明智的把“模拟IP”视为一项冒险的行当。   所以,当Chipidea宣称,其2006年的实际
    发表于 05-13 07:00

    验证方法简介

    广泛的支持和具有现有知识和/或经验的工程师的可用性• 模拟器和供应商独立性 验证方法的历史 验证方法基本上是一组基类库,我们可以使用它来构建我们的测试平台。
    发表于 02-13 17:03

    有线模拟电视基础知识

    笔者认为,论坛里除了要适应当前国内有线电视发展形势的需要,把重点放在数字电视和多功能开发方面之外,对模拟电视基础知识、特别是对模拟电视知识的更新方面亦要有一定程度
    发表于 01-09 16:03 54次下载

    模拟电子基础知识复习

    模拟电子的相关知识学习教材资料——模拟电子基础知识复习
    发表于 09-20 16:10 0次下载

    模拟电路实验--常用实验器材简介

    模拟电路实验--常用实验器材简介
    发表于 12-29 18:53 0次下载

    参数化UVM IP验证环境(上)

    参数化的IP是可配置的,这意味着在不同的SOC中IP设计可以有不同的设计参数,设计参数可以对应到协议、端口号、端口名称、以及内部逻辑。大量的IP设计参数非常影响验证
    发表于 09-15 14:37 8次下载
    参数化UVM <b class='flag-5'>IP</b><b class='flag-5'>验证</b><b class='flag-5'>环境</b>(上)

    MATLAB基础知识MATLAB的简介,编程环境和基本操作的详细概述

    MATLAB基础知识MATLAB的简介,编程环境和基本操作的详细概述
    的头像 发表于 06-02 10:18 7599次阅读
    MATLAB基础<b class='flag-5'>知识</b>MATLAB的<b class='flag-5'>简介</b>,编程<b class='flag-5'>环境</b>和基本操作的详细概述

    Cadence教程之如何使用VieloSo模拟设计环境进行设计

    本手册描述如何使用VieloSo模拟设计环境模拟模拟设计。VieloSo模拟设计环境被记录在一
    发表于 09-20 08:00 0次下载
    Cadence教程之如何使用VieloSo<b class='flag-5'>模拟</b>设计<b class='flag-5'>环境</b>进行设计

    电池模拟简介 电池模拟器作用

    电池模拟器的作用是取代现有的电池,模拟真实电池的输出状态和电池的充放电特性,并可以按用户的需要,随时改变多种条件,快速验证待测设备在不同电池条件下的响应
    发表于 12-21 10:06 1.7w次阅读

    基于GameGAN的动态环境模拟

    对于任何机器人系统,模拟都是关键的一环。为正确地进行模拟,我们需要编写复杂的环境规则,如:动态代理的行为,以及每个代理的行为会如何影响其他代理的行为。
    的头像 发表于 07-08 15:26 2021次阅读

    浅谈模拟IP的共同特征

    是什么造就了一个好的模拟 IP?具体来说,创建一个好的模拟 IP 需要什么?合适的电路架构至关重要。对于商业产品,架构应该是稳定、健壮的,并且对工艺和生产变化有足够的容忍度。
    的头像 发表于 11-16 12:32 2716次阅读

    模拟芯片知识科普

    模拟信号是一切信息的源头。我们生活的物理环境模拟量为特征,即以连续方式变化而非离散的量,如温度,位置,光强度,声波,颜色,纹理等。这些物理量的测量是不受限(例如“开与关”,“小与大”,“黑色
    发表于 11-29 09:22 6次下载